What's Happening?
Meta has announced the launch of Muse Code, a new AI-powered coding agent designed to compete with existing tools like Anthropic's Claude Code and OpenAI's Codex. Muse Code, powered by the Muse Spark 1.2 AI model, aims to handle complex software engineering
tasks, including code writing and validation. Meta's AI chief, Alexandr Wang, highlighted the affordability of Muse Code, which is priced lower than its competitors. The launch reflects Meta's strategic move to capture a share of the growing AI coding market, which has become a critical battleground for tech companies.
